The Samsung Galaxy S25 series is generating buzz with rumours suggesting that one of its devices, the Galaxy S25 Slim Edition, might be less than 7mm thin. This new addition to the lineup aims to be the slimmest phone in the Galaxy S25 series, competing with the rumoured iPhone 17 Air.
Samsung Galaxy S25 Slim Edition rumours and leaks
Reportedly, the Galaxy S25 Slim Edition’s thickness might be around 6.x mm. Although the exact figure is not disclosed, it indicates that the phone will be 7 mm or thinner.
This ultra-slim design is made possible by advancements in battery technology, specifically silicon-carbon anode batteries. These batteries pack more energy, take less space, and improve heat management without compromising on battery life, allowing for slimmer smartphone designs.
Samsung Galaxy S25 Slim Edition specifications (Expected)
The Galaxy S25 Slim Edition is expected to compete at the Ultra level with impressive camera features. It will have two 50 MP sensors (ultrawide and telephoto) and a 200 MP ISOCELL HP5 main sensor on the back.
To reduce the phone's thickness, Samsung might use Advanced Lens on Plastic (ALoP) technology, which can minimise bulk from camera slots.
